Type
ORACLE
Validation date
2025-05-17 10:06: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 1.792e-4,
    "usd": 0.0002
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C5DC65F2EDDF6D6E9734E9429056A982E07B49BAD391E81199FC30004F2FF825

Previous signature

FA5D874E3FAB6C0393D3F0CCFB36791C1A9C8C49964C14C28D55A519C0823DE031EBB91480AF6B451F191F341A331961A39238B70A5AF6F61E9CD612BB42CB0F

Origin signature

30460221008F805BDF2E8F5C13B2058EECE02E12DD43712B96EF3E3875F8592A7F4D7279320221008D800F92F4C9B31030595022D9050704EE1AACB79A11699D9E1AF49012791411

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00E03316B60EFF2C9A13738A53EE790A376EA2D6595536BF97FC4F004EB8DD58D1

Coordinator signature

C5713A150EEB625C6B0CF0B55E6588235A1330376B77FB6A22290A167D2C81C3842C4AB0C8F92DF006379B41C0E67236F1C1E90B15BFA2AABF2F92B91D3E200D

Validator #1 public key

0001792F993267EB4B7CF6106DC257E9E5E2D9915D27CF6ECFE072D0E4F68290F45C

Validator #1 signature

ED5B5CCDA44ED1A4379A051A457562FB641725BFF971217348E128D14581F07C6AADA52DC50D27A3344153C291DEA3DA3A8DC3A4511E23BFB56E842BEFC9DF02

Validator #2 public key

0001A9AB604825D028C2EF81E8D7F6CCF6EFEDD2D1B72741DA098152D8B89652FD3F

Validator #2 signature

C9C6042FF6177214F10289C4A00FC239AFBB0A37BC3A41A5A3DC67B0C299A6D330102CCF5869456EA1D221C26AFB86AB38898ED08681B7AC0A040336ED891901